Two Titles, Purchase Both Lots Together or Separately & Multiply your Options with this Unique Dual-Frontage Opportunity
  • 8 Selwyn - approx 822sqm
  • 10 Selwyn - approx 557sqm
  • 8 & 10 Selwyn - approx 1379sqm

A rare opportunity to secure a total landholding of approx 1379sqm when purchasing Number 8 and Number 10 Selwyn Street together.

 

8 Selwyn Street

 

Build the future at this blue-chip beachside address with a substantial parcel of approx 822sqm dual-frontage land, a significant brick home.

 

Representing a unique dual-frontage, possible double-block opportunity at this prized crescent-style address, this well-proportioned property provide endless inspiration for a brand new family dream home (with gardens, garaging and pool), dual-occupancy with a second grand home fronting Wright St, or multi-dwelling development (Subject to Council Approval).

 

But don’t overlook the potential in the significant late 20th Century brick home already here. Built to the largest scale and highest quality of the day, this four bedroom, three bathroom home is a benchmark pf its time with vast vaulted-ceiling lounge and dining rooms and a huge north-facing family zone wrapped by sun-catching patios.

 

Immensely accommodating with multi-suite accommodation across a dedicated master-wing (with dressing-room and ensuite) and secondary bedrooms with shared ensuite-access and walk-in robes, this expansive home with ducted heating, reverse-cycle air-conditioning, alarm and rear double auto-garage provides a superbly solid base for future renovation... or, at the very least, potential for a solid rental base until it's time to break ground.  

 

10 Selwyn Street

 

Reimagine the past at this family-wise low-traffic address with great 20th Century design, perfect-sized approx 557sqm dual-frontage land.

 

A rare family-sized entry to this leafy low-traffic address, this versatile property comes with choice of neighbourly inspiration. Take a cue from the renovated family home to the north & build on the architectural integrity in this four bedroom, three bathroom home with a respectful reimagination to capitalise on large lounge, dining & family rooms, a quiet master-suite & secondary bedrooms around a central bathroom.

 

Perfectly utilising north sun with a pool-wrapping design that places a sun-bathed kitchen at the center of the home, & positions double garaging on the second frontage to Wright St, this superbly solid brick home is proof that good design never goes out of fashion. Updated for easy liveability & ready rentability with quality appliances (including a Miele dishwasher) for the kitchen, ducted heating & reverse-cycle air-conditioning, this inviting home will easily earn its place in history.

 

Alternatively, give in to a passion for a cutting-edge family home (or more - Subject to Council Approval) on this flexible site. With room for a state-of-the-art single family home, scope to craft a streetfront residence on each frontage, & potential to consolidate with next door to create a landmark multi-home development, this versatile property is history in the making.

 

 

However you reimagine the potential here, these exceptional crescent-style addresses are the place to make family history. Just around the corner from Brighton Grammar School & a walk around the Crescent to Firbank, this leafy address has Bay Street’s shopping, cafes & cinema within a stroll, North Brighton station within a dash, the Golden Mile beachfront within three blocks & the Baths & new Lifesaving Club within a walk along the sand.
